Chapter 340 The Terrifying Alice

"What did Emerald Sage Steel just do?"

"It looked like he used his secret sword technique on that novice Soulmancer."

"Doesn't that mean the novice Soulmancer is already dead?"

"Heh, look at that kid jumping around alive. I think that sword technique must have embedded itself in his body and will explode later."

...

The Soulmancers in the distance were ready to leave, but how could they miss the opportunity to observe a Demi-God strength powerhouse in action?

It had been so many years since they last saw a Demi-God strength fighter make a move.

And this time, it was because of a novice Soulmancer.

Emerald Sage Steel stared at William for a long while, not understanding where things had gone wrong.

The sword technique he used, let alone a novice Soulmancer, even a mid-level Soulmancer elite should have certainly died.

This is the absolute difference in strength levels. For a Demi-God strength powerhouse to annihilate a novice Soulmancer is as simple as a human stepping on an ant.

Now, it was like a human viciously stepping on an ant on the ground, lifting his foot to look, only to find the ant still jumping around, even waving its pincers in challenge. Who could accept that?

The problem must lie with the armor he was wearing.

Garen stared at William. Compared to those from the 13th Bureau who were already overwhelmed by his presence, William looked exceptionally unusual.

He believed that no one could deliberately hide their strength in his presence, so the reason for this situation could only be attributed to the armor.

Garen Steel had lived for over a thousand years, from the late Middle Ages to the present. Although he was angry over the death of his friend, he had not lost his reason. He asked with interest, "Have you called for backup?"

"Yes, just wait and see!" William replied.

"Good! I'll wait right here. I want to see who you can summon for help!" Emerald Sage Steel watched William expressionlessly.

Although he only possessed Demi-God strength, as a legendary warrior, his attack power far exceeded that of a regular Soulmancer.

Even if William could summon another Demi-God level Soulmancer, he was not afraid at all.

In his view, the whole incident was William's fault to begin with. Which Demi-God level powerhouse would want to offend him for the sake of someone as weak as William?

The people from the 13th Bureau were extremely nervous, and even Steven, who knew William's strength, found it difficult to raise his head under the oppressive energy released by Emerald Sage Steel.

William was strong, but he hardly emitted any frightening aura. On the contrary, it was Emerald Sage Steel who, from his arrival, enveloped everyone under his energy's oppressive force.

As the sun set, Alice finally arrived in her car.

Emerald Sage Steel had actually noticed Alice's arrival early on, but he didn't pay much attention to it.

After all, William said he had called for backup. In his view, anyone capable of contending with him would at least be an elite with Demi-God level strength.

Alice was just at the early stage of being a mid-level Soulmancer, so Emerald Sage Steel naturally didn't take her seriously.

"What's with the fighting again?" Alice had left Luna and Erebus, the two little ones, at home and came alone in her car, immediately asking upon arrival.

William had already lifted the visor of his armor and nodded towards Emerald Sage Steel, who was hovering in the sky.

Alice looked up at the figure in the sky and naively waved with a smile, "Hello... you..."

"What do you mean 'hello'? I told you to fight him!"

If it weren't for the crowd, William would have knocked Alice on the head right then for her foolishness.

"Uh..." Alice looked up at Emerald Sage Steel again, feeling like her master was setting her up.

The other person was holding a giant sword that looked very impressive and was glowing, and could even hover and fly, clearly indicating he was a formidable figure.

Moreover, she still couldn't fly herself. What was she supposed to do against him, fight in an airplane?

"Is this the person you called for?" Emerald Sage Steel was so infuriated he almost fell from the sky. He had waited, expecting a Demi-God level warrior, only to find a mid-level Soulmancer woman.

It was a huge insult to him!

This was not just an insult to his strength, but he felt as if his intelligence was being rubbed against the floor.

He had been continually adjusting his aura, keeping himself at peak condition.

Just as Emerald Sage Steel was thinking about how to kill these two, his divine sword suddenly lost its luster, the oppressive energy around him dissipated, and if he hadn't acted quickly to grip the sword tightly, it probably would have fallen to the ground.

A legendary warrior losing control of his own sword?

Emerald Sage Steel was shocked and distressed. Holding his divine sword, he slowly descended, beginning to seriously observe Alice.

Even a Demi-God level powerhouse couldn't silently make him lose control of his sword like this!

And it was the appearance of this woman that made him realize, not only could he not release his secret sword technique, but he couldn't even exert his energy pressure.

This situation was naturally due to the Sword of Soulbreaker hanging on Alice's wrist.

Although the power of the Sword of Soulbreaker was sealed by William, it had still accompanied William in the age of gods, slaying countless fierce beasts and some god-level powerhouses. Any of the spirits fallen under that sword could easily overpower the Guild Master of the Emerald Lion.

Most importantly, the quality of the Sword of Soulbreaker was too high. Even Zeus' 'Sword of Thunder', Apollo's 'Sword of the Sun', Athena's 'Sword of Wisdom', and Ares' 'Sword of War' wouldn't dare to act up in its presence. The sword spirit of Emerald Sage Steel's sword was only a hundred years old, making it a mere child in front of the Sword of Soulbreaker's sword spirit.

Play with swords in front of the Sword of Soulbreaker?

Is that even possible?

Any Soulmancer skilled in swordsmanship, when facing the Sword of Soulbreaker, would find it difficult to even draw their sword.

Alice wasn't nervous, thinking that the man before her was someone her master had arranged for her to practice with. She tentatively asked, "Shall we have a fight?"

Emerald Sage Steel felt an inexplicable panic in his heart.

It wasn't for any other reason but the sheer eeriness of everything that had just happened, all seemingly because of this woman before him.

If Alice had displayed Demi-God level strength, he wouldn't be afraid, but she was at the early stage of being a mid-level Soulmancer!!

But how could she possibly be just at the early stage of a mid-level Soulmancer?!

Emerald Sage Steel could only feel that Alice's strength far exceeded his own, so much so that it was beyond his comprehension, which is why he couldn't see through Alice's true power.

"Hiss—" Emerald Sage Steel took a deep breath, his expression complex, "I never thought that there could be someone like you in this world, Master. But about today's matter, he killed my friend first. I am seeking revenge for my friend. Do you really intend to intervene?"

Addressing someone as Master when encountering a person with superior strength is a sign of respect.

Moreover, Alice's appearance had made Emerald Sage Steel feel that she was inscrutable.

He dared not fight her, but if he just left like this, wouldn't his Emerald Lion Guild lose face?

Alice was puzzled to be addressed as Master by Emerald Sage Steel, but after thinking about it, she concluded that it must be because her strength was too high.

Although her opponent could fly, he was just all show and no substance, and now he must be intimidated by her.

Hehe, Alice thought proudly to herself, knowing that the opponent her master found for her wouldn't be too strong.

Alice lifted her head and raised an eyebrow, "He killed the person, what do you want to do about it now?"

"Of course, he must pay with his life!"

Emerald Sage Steel, although not feeling any terrifying aura from Alice, believed that she had reached a high-level state of unity with nature.

After all, what just happened was too incredible, and he certainly didn't believe Alice was merely at the early stage of being a mid-level Soulmancer.
